The Air France KLM Visa Signature can make sense if you already use Flying Blue or plan to redeem with Air France, KLM, or partner airlines and want an inexpensive way to build that balance. The strongest ongoing value is straightforward: 3x points on eligible airline purchases and dining, plus a solid 1.5x points on everything else, which is better than the 1x floor many airline cards offer.
The tradeoff is that this is a fairly simple card. With no listed statement credits, travel perks, or other fee-offsetting benefits, most of the value has to come from the rewards themselves and from whether Flying Blue points fit how you travel. If you want lounge access, free checked bags, or premium travel protections, this card will likely feel light for the fee. If your goal is simply earning Flying Blue points at a reasonable cost, it is a more natural fit.

A sensible pick for travelers who specifically want Flying Blue points and prefer a modest annual fee. Its main limitation is that the value depends heavily on the rewards program, since the card does not bring much in the way of extra benefits.
